Job Summary and Responsibilities
As our CT Technologist II, you will utilize advanced Computed Tomography (CT) equipment to produce high-quality diagnostic images, playing a critical role in patient diagnosis and treatment in various clinical settings, including the mobile stroke unit. You will be instrumental in performing a diverse range of complex CT scans, implementing performance improvement activities, and assisting in equipment/procedure evaluations.
Every day you will meticulously perform CT scans based on physician orders and established protocols, covering Trauma/ER, Perfusions, Routine Body, Neuro, Cardiac, and Interventional Procedures. You will expertly operate state-of-the-art CT imaging equipment, administer contrast media, and perform detailed work-ups and reconstructions on 3-D workstations.
